Android POST GET请求

  • 来源:iteye
  • 作者:hm4123660
  • 字体:【
  • 时间:2015-05-11
  • 点击:
  • 收藏本文
  Android应用经常会和服务器端交互,这就需要手机客户端发送网络请求,下面介绍常用的两种网络请求方式POSTGET。首先要区别POSTGET请求
1. GET是从服务器上获取数据,POST是向服务器传送数据。
2. GET是把参数数据队列加到提交表单的ACTION属性所指的URL中,值和表单内各个字段一一对应,在URL中可以看到。POST是通过HTTP post机制,将表单内各个字段与其内容放置在HTML HEADER内一起传送到ACTION属性所指的URL地址。用户看不到这个过程
3. GET方式提交的数据最多只能是1024字节,理论上POST没有限制,可传较大量的数据
4. GET安全性非常低,POST安全性较高。但是执行效率却比POST方法好。
 
   下面分别用Post和GET方法来实现Android应用的人员登入,首先我们搭建一个服务器,这里我使用WAMP环境,使用ThinkPHP框架。详细的服务器搭建就不说了。给出主要响应代码:
记得添加网络权限   
    <uses-permission android:name="android.permission.INTERNET"></uses-permission>
    Android网络请求主要使用java.net包中的HttpURLConnection类,服务器与Android客户端数据交互格式为Json。
1.利用POST请求方式来实现人员登入

2.利用GET请求方式来实现人员登入

运行结果:

暂无评论
  • 1:请一针见血的评论。
  • 2:评论需要审核通过后才能显示。
  • 3:评论字数限制在1000字以内。
  • 当前字数:0
热门文章
推荐文章
随机文章
关于本站 - 广告服务 - 版权声明 - 联系我们 - 友情链接 - 网站地图 - 帮助中心